About

I'm a third-year Physics Ph.D. candidate at MIT studying gravitational-wave astrophysics with Salvatore Vitale. I'm exploring black hole populations and binary star evolution with current and next-generation gravitational-wave detectors.

I grew up in Oakland, CA and majored in Mathematics and Physics at Amherst College, where I graduated summa cum laude in 2023.
